Transaction 73a1a0754c44117e348fbd105329ef96f740262271e16e4058c074050e6338ff

1 Input
2 Outputs
  • 73a1a0754c44117e348fbd105329ef96f740262271e16e4058c074050e6338ff:0
  • value  99825000
    address  1FPXcAq5JmahZKzUn846WcTArF2WBTo6bE
  • 73a1a0754c44117e348fbd105329ef96f740262271e16e4058c074050e6338ff:1
  • value  2920008000
    address  32FhEafV8LyVmHmd5BQ9knYe5iphHw72YE